Debunking Myths: The Truth About Six Sigma Courses
In recent years, Six Sigma courses have gained popularity as a way for individuals and organisations to improve their processes and drive efficiency. However, there are many myths surrounding Six Sigma that can lead people to misunderstand its true value and potential impact.
One common myth about Six Sigma is that it is only relevant to large corporations with complex operations. In reality, Six Sigma principles can be applied to any organisation, regardless of size or industry. Whether you work in manufacturing, healthcare, finance, or any other sector, Six Sigma can help you identify and eliminate inefficiencies in your processes, leading to cost savings and improved quality.
Another myth about Six Sigma is that it is too complicated and time-consuming to implement. While it is true that Six Sigma methodologies can be complex, there are many training courses available that can help you understand the concepts and apply them to your own work. These courses are designed to be practical and hands-on, allowing you to learn by doing and see immediate results.

One of the biggest myths about Six Sigma is that it is just a passing fad. In reality, Six Sigma has been around for decades and has proven to be a powerful tool for driving continuous improvement. Many organisations have seen significant benefits from implementing Six Sigma, including increased productivity, reduced defects, and improved customer satisfaction.
